Product Overview of HPE P12110-001 256GB DDR4 Memory

Manufacturer and Product Identity

  • Brand: Hewlett Packard Enterprise (HPE)
  • Item Model: P12110-001
  • Memory Name: HPE SmartMemory – 256GB Intel Optane DC
  • Component Type: Server-grade Memory Module (RAM)

Advanced Technical Details

  • Capacity: 256GB of non-volatile DDR4 memory
  • Architecture: DDR4 SDRAM using 288-pin NVDIMM format
  • Configuration: Single memory stick – 1x256GB
  • Speed Grade: 2666 MHz throughput (PC4-21300)
  • Technology: Intel Optane DC with 3D XPoint
  • Voltage Rating: Operates at 1.2V
  • Chip Layout: x8 chip organization for enhanced reliability
  • Latency Timing: CL22 (22-22-22), optimized for performance consistency
  • ECC Support: Equipped with error correction code for data integrity

Intel Optane DC Persistent Memory Technology

Intel Optane DC Persistent Memory represents a revolutionary leap in memory design by combining the speed of DRAM with the persistence of NAND storage. Unlike traditional volatile memory that loses data on power loss, persistent memory retains data, allowing systems to reboot faster and recover instantly from outages.

This technology offers the following advantages:

  • Retention of data even during unexpected power failures, minimizing downtime.
  • Lower latency compared to traditional storage mediums, accelerating real-time analytics.
  • Large memory capacity to accommodate vast datasets in-memory, improving application responsiveness.
  • Compatibility with a wide range of server platforms optimized for persistent memory usage.

Memory Population Rules

  • Populate DIMM slots according to the server manufacturer’s guidelines for optimal memory interleaving and dual-rank usage.
  • Mixing persistent memory with standard DRAM should follow recommended configurations to maintain system stability.
  • Ensure BIOS and firmware versions are updated to the latest releases to support persistent memory functionalities.

Firmware and BIOS

Persistent memory modules require specialized BIOS and firmware to function correctly. Regular updates from HPE are essential to ensure compatibility with new features, security patches, and improved stability.

System Health

  • Use HPE Integrated Lights-Out (iLO) and other management tools to monitor memory health and error reports.
  • Configure alerts for ECC errors and other memory-related events to proactively address potential issues.
  • Leverage HPE’s intelligent management software for automated updates and predictive maintenance.
